Brunei - Import of Tetrachloroethylene (Perchloroethylene)
Since 2014, Brunei Import of Tetrachloroethylene (Perchloroethylene) grew 16% year on year. With $19,588.45 in 2019, the country was ranked number 104 among other countries in Import of Tetrachloroethylene (Perchloroethylene). Brunei is overtaken by Georgia, which was ranked number 103 with $20,445.68 and is followed by Malawi at $18,177.22. China lead the ranking with $49,061,105.28 in 2019, a decrease of 3.4% compared to 2018. United States, Italy and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Belize witnessed the best average annual growth at +196.4% per year, while Estonia was the worst growing country at -40.7% per year.
